Dandenong West Primary School is a Government primary school in Dandenong, VIC offering Prep-6. With an ICSEA score of 931 — placing it in the 18th percentile nationally, below average the Australian average of 1,000. The school has 311 enrolled students with approximately 12 students per teacher. 2% of students identify as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ander, and and 89% have a language background other than English.

ICSEA Context

ICSEA (Index of Community Socio-Educational Advantage) measures the socio-educational background of a school's student community. The Australian average is 1,000. Dandenong West Primary School scores 931 — below average.
